Dr. Serhy Yekelchyk is a professor of European history with expertise in Ukraine, Russia and the history of the Soviet Union at the University of Victoria. Yekelchyk was born in Kyiv and came to Canada in 1995 to pursue a Ph.D. at the University of Alberta.
His research interests include the social and political history of the Stalin period as well as the formation of a modern Ukrainian nation from the mid-19th century to the present.
In the episode, Yekelchyk talks about his personal background growing up in Ukraine and what it was like as it transitioned out of Soviet rule, the rise of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y and thoughts on how the conflict might end.
